Well after a long search I finally found what I was looking for! I went out to LOTO Sat. and and made a deal on 1985 Chris Craft Chris Cat.The boat originally belonged to the owner of big thunder marine's son. Some where around 1995 the boat was repowered with gen V 502's. Considering its age it is in great shape. It has been well cared for and unmolested,hell the never evenr put a raio in it!
